I went out Thursday night solo again. I walked the property where I have been having recent luck. I checked my feeder and the oat fields first but there was nothing happening. Earlier in the day I had baited my sour corn holes in the back of the ranch but wasn't confident they'd be there since myself and 3 kiddos left a lot of scent walking around. Typically the hogs will hit the area the 2nd night after I bait. since the North breeze was perfect I walked the 1.5 miles to the back and I'm glad I did. I saw one black pig from a few hundred yards away. By the time I got closer I saw a whole sounder coming out to play. The moon was extremely bright so I picked a route where I could keep some large elms between me and the pigs. The stalk was on. Once I came around the trees I saw a large shape off away from the sounder, a biggun for sure. I got to my chosen shooting position and the boar was around 90 yards away, the sounder 50.


After the 1st shot I hesitated because I wanted to make dang sure the boar was down. He is my largest boar ever, around 287lbs with good cutters too. I thought he was the werewolf I caught on the trail cam last week but after comparing photos it appears the beast is still on the loose. Awesome to finally catch a group in the open with thermal!
